Réunion is a true gem in the Indian Ocean. It is a volcanic island of dramatic extremes: towering, active peaks like the Piton de la Fournaise, deeply cut valleys (cirques), lush tropical forests, and rugged coastlines. For years, the island’s representation in simulators was generic and dull, failing to capture its breathtaking beauty and unique challenges. The arrival of the FSDG/Aerosoft scenery package changed everything, providing a comprehensive, authentic, and visually stunning take on this amazing destination. It transformed Reunion from a forgettable waypoint into a must-visit destination for both airliner and VFR pilots.
